ANTI-SCAM WARNING
MEGA phishing scams target privacy-conscious users. ONLY use the official domain: mega.nz or mega.io. Never click on emails claiming copyright violations or file sharing issues requiring immediate action. MEGA NEVER asks for your password or recovery key via email. Beware of fake file download pages with suspicious domains. Always verify you're on mega.nz before entering credentials.

About MEGA
MEGA is a privacy-focused cloud storage service with end-to-end encryption. Founded by Kim Dotcom, MEGA provides zero-knowledge encryption where files are encrypted on your device before upload - MEGA servers never see your unencrypted data or encryption keys. This means even MEGA cannot access your files, ensuring complete privacy. All files, folders, and chat messages are encrypted with AES-128 encryption.
Free accounts include 20GB storage plus bonus achievement storage. Paid plans (Pro I/II/III/Lite) offer 400GB to 16TB storage with higher transfer quotas. Features include file versioning (100 versions), secure chat (MEGAchat), video calls, folder sync, file sharing with password protection and expiry dates, mobile apps (iOS/Android), desktop sync clients (Windows/Mac/Linux), browser extensions, and API access. MEGA uses TLS/SSL for data transfer and stores data across multiple global data centers. Recovery key is essential - without it, lost passwords cannot be recovered due to zero-knowledge architecture.
